8FDX

AGF271 and GAR in complex with human recombinant GARFTase, ligase, purine biosynthesis, transfers formyl group from 10-formyl tetrahydrofolate to glycinamide ribonucleotide (GAR) to form tetrahydrofolate and formyl GAR

Summary for 8FDX
Entry DOI10.2210/pdb8fdx/pdb
DescriptorTrifunctional purine biosynthetic protein adenosine-3, GLYCINAMIDE RIBONUCLEOTIDE, N-{4-[3-(2-amino-4-oxo-3,4-dihydrothieno[2,3-d]pyrimidin-6-yl)propyl]thiophene-2-carbonyl}-L-glutamic acid, ... (4 entities in total)
Functional Keywordsgarftase, ligase, purine biosynthesis, monomer
Biological sourceHomo sapiens (human)
Total number of polymer chains1
Total formula weight23558.81
Authors
Nyman, M.C.,Wong-Roushar, J.,Dann III, C.E. (deposition date: 2022-12-05, release date: 2023-05-10, Last modification date: 2023-10-25)
Primary citationTong, N.,Wong-Roushar, J.,Wallace-Povirk, A.,Shah, Y.,Nyman, M.C.,Katinas, J.M.,Schneider, M.,O'Connor, C.,Bao, X.,Kim, S.,Li, J.,Hou, Z.,Matherly, L.H.,Dann 3rd, C.E.,Gangjee, A.
Multitargeted 6-Substituted Thieno[2,3- d ]pyrimidines as Folate Receptor-Selective Anticancer Agents that Inhibit Cytosolic and Mitochondrial One-Carbon Metabolism.
Acs Pharmacol Transl Sci, 6:748-770, 2023
